LWAYS PATSY CLINE is based on a true story about Cline’s friendship with a devoted fan from Houston named Louise Seger, who befriended the star in a Texas honky-tonk bar in l961, and continued a correspondence with Cline until her death. The show combines humor, sadness and reality. It offers fans who remember Cline while she was alive a chance to look back, while giving new fans an idea of what seeing her was like and what she meant to her original fans. The play focuses on the fateful evening at Houston’s Esquire Ballroom when Seger hears of Cline’s death in a plane crash. Seger supplies a narrative while Cline floats in and out of the sets singing tunes that made her famous.
